Return of the big green ogre
News image
ShrekDreamworks' big green monster returns to the big silver screen in July, as Shrek 2 opens in Bristol.

And we have some monster goodies to give away in our Shrek Celebration competition.
Something to shout about!

In this sequel to Dreamworks' Oscar winning animated film Shrek, the fairytale continues as everyone's favourite ogre faces his greatest challenge of all - his in-laws!

Joining the all-star cast of Mike Myers, Eddie Murphy and Cameron Diaz, Shrek 2 has a host of new characters.

Shrek and Puss In Boots
A monster cuddle for Puss In Boots

These include Julie Andrews and John Cleese as Princess Fiona's royal parents, Antonio Banderas as the sword-wielding Puss In Boots, Rupert Everett as Prince Charming and Jennifer Saunders as the Fairy Godmother.

Shrek 2 sees the irritable ogre newly-wed and happy. But Prince Charming wants the princess for himself and will stop at nothing to achieve his goal.

And of course there's more more animated spoofing of classic kids' tales.

The film has already been something of a hit in the US where it brought in $108m, making it the largest-ever opening weekend for an animated film, beating Pixar's Finding Nemo by over $30m.

Princess Fiona and Shrek
Can Shrek and his princess live happily ever after?

You can catch it in Bristol from July 2nd 2004.
